资源型回灌群井效应动态试验研究  

Dynamic Experimental Study on Group Well Effect of Resource Recharge

摘  要:资源型回灌是城市建设工程保护地下水的有效措施之一。为在回灌设计中合理考虑群井效应的影响,采用在选定的回灌区内动态调整回灌井数量和间距的现场试验方法,研究了群井效应对单井回灌量的影响,总结了单井回灌量随井数、井间距的变化规律。结果表明,群井效应对单井回灌量影响显著,回灌区面积一定时,单井回灌量随回灌井数量的增加呈明显下降趋势,单井回灌量与回灌井间距呈近似对数关系。Recharge is one of the effective measures to protect groundwater resources in urban construction.To reasonably consider the influence of group well effect in the design of a recharge project,the influence of group well effect on the recharge capacity of a single well was experimentally studied by adjusting the number and spacing of recharge wells dynamically in the selected recharge area,and the change law of the recharge capacity of a single well with the number and spacing of recharge wells was summarized.The results show that the group well effect has a significant effect on the recharge capacity of a single well.Once the recharge area is selected,the recharge capacity of a single well decreases with the increase of the number of recharge wells,and the relationship between the recharge capacity of a single well and the spacing of recharge wells is roughly logarithmic.
